PROPOSTA DI TIROCINIO

Titolo:

Tipografia digitale 1.

Proponente:

Luca Padovani.

Attività da svolgere:

I font contenenti simboli matematici hanno codifiche e meccanismi di combinazione dei glifi che sfuggono agli standard di encoding solitamente utilizzati per font "classici". I software che utilizzano tali font non possono pertanto fare sempre affidamento alle libreria di sistema per garantire una formattazione di qualità quando questi font sono impiegati, ed in genere ogni famiglia di font matematici richiede lo sviluppo di codice specifico per la formattazione.

Il progetto di tirocinio e tesi è mirato allo sviluppo di tale codice specifico per la famiglia di font Computer Modern, usati dal software TeX per la formattazione di documenti tecnico-scientifici e per la famiglia di font Wolfram Mathematica, che accompagnano il noto software di computer algebra.

Il progetto consente allo studente di mettere in pratica alcuni design pattern di software engineering, di fare esperienza di lavoro con il linguaggio C++, di avvicinarsi ai temi di tipografia digitale.

Prerequisiti:

Conoscenza del linguaggio C++.

Luogo di svolgimento:

Istituto STI.

Ultima modifica: 12/01/2006 Approvato da: Presidente CCdL